Fortunately for air freight business, it appears even recent hostility in the region can't dim the lights of Asian market growth.
Although China's rockets have stopped dropping off the coast of Taiwan, the long-term question of the island's future has hardly been settled. That's only bad news for anyone doing business with either of the booming economies - the resumption of tensions is not really a question of if, but when.
